The Growth Marketing Manager at Invoice Simple owns customer acquisition and conversion performance end-to-end. This role partners closely with the Paid Media team and is accountable for turning marketing spend into efficient, scalable growth. You’ll optimize channel mix, pressure-test assumptions with data, leverage MMM and experimentation to guide investment decisions, and continuously explore new channels and tactics to unlock incremental growth.

Key Responsibilities

  • Own acquisition and conversion KPIs across paid and performance marketing channels, with clear accountability for volume, efficiency, and ROI
  • Partner with the Paid Media team to plan, execute, and optimize spend across channels (search, social, affiliates, and emerging platforms)
  • Drive budget allocation and spending optimization using MMM insights, experimentation results, and performance data
  • Design, execute, and analyze growth experiments across channels, audiences, creatives, and funnels to improve CAC, CVR, and LTV
  • Identify, test, and scale new acquisition channels and growth opportunities, from pilot to full rollout
  • Translate data into clear recommendations and action plans for stakeholders across marketing, product, and finance
  • Build performance narratives and dashboards that make tradeoffs, risks, and opportunities obvious (no vanity metrics)

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in growth or performance marketing, with ownership of acquisition and conversion outcomes
  • Strong understanding of paid media channels and how to scale them responsibly (not just “turn up the spend”)
  • Experience using MMM, incrementality testing, or similar frameworks to inform budget and channel decisions
  • Highly analytical, with the ability to connect data to business impact and decision-making
  • Proven track record of running structured experiments and learning quickly from failure
  • Comfortable working cross-functionally and influencing without direct authority
  • Clear communicator who can simplify complexity for both technical and non-technical audiences

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
